Tseng's blog--dedicate to embedded linux
A blog about programming, about life, and anything else I write at my pleasure.
歪酷博客
Tseng @ 2005-03-19 16:29

上次说到boa与uClibc的不"相容",可不单只有我这么说,Ken Treis也发现过这个问题,   这里的讨论也蛮热烈的,不过这都是在2002年的事了,呃,应该早就解决了的吧.
可是,同时也看到了Jon Nelson写的:An Overview of the Boa Web Server
Boa has minimal resource requirements. The stripped binary size on Linux using gcc 2.95.3 and GNU libc 2.2.5 is 61K (495K statically linked). Using a library such as uClibc Boa can get much smaller - 92K statically linked.
呵呵,Jon Nelson何许人也?正是BOA的作者,到BOA看看.
这么说,Jon Nelson是用uClibc测试过的,而且他们讨论的都是Version 0.94.13,同时也是Latest Released Version(呵,好几年没出stable的新版本啦).
那又是咋回事了,现在晕了,下星期继续...


 
Tseng @ 2005-03-18 15:53

如果说调试程序是件痛苦的事,那么调试embedded的程序就是折磨人的事,而让人痛恨的却是在uClinux下的multithread。
本来一个make就要够长时间的了,但为了找出问题在哪,反复的尝试,在singlethread和multithread之间不停切换(即uc-libc与uClibc的切换),傻傻的make clean, make menuconfig, make dep, make,呆呆的等待几十分钟的make。一次、二次、三次......
就要看到成功的曙光了,一切都OK了,make也不会有错了,高兴的down到板子上,却又发现web server(boa)又不能运行了,更让人难过的是,boa好象不支持multithread的uClibc(有待证明),那我不是白忙活好几天?难不成又要让我扎进boa的程序中去找问题?My God!


 
Tseng @ 2004-11-22 18:02

接下来的项目开始采用WINCE,我也即将踏上我的WINCE之旅。一年多没碰过WINCE了,不过一年前是在WINCE下写application,而现在是主攻driver。
装个platform builder花了我大半天时间,大太了,现在的软件太恐怖了,动不动几个G。害我腾了老半天的空间才够用。
WINCE论坛看来不错,先Mark下,是对岸的同胞们搞的。


 
Tseng @ 2004-11-19 13:45

一直以来很喜欢网易,给人很朴实的感觉,也是三大网站中最明显的走技术道路的网站。对丁磊的故事也有点了解,但没想到丁磊现在仍是典型的IT技术人的性格,跟我所见的IT技术人没啥两样
我所知道的tingting的故事



 
Tseng @ 2004-11-13 09:30

花了不少时间在看USB DMA的代码,却连最基本的
#undef USE_USBD_DMA
都没有看到,搞得还在怀疑samsung的engineer。


 
日 历
网志文件夹
· 所有网志
· Doodle
· Spirit
· Programming
· 未分类
最 新 的 评 论
搜 索
友 情 链 接
· 歪酷博客
· 管理我的Blog
· uClinux
· ucdot
· siliconpenguin
· oldlinux
· MIZI Linux
· MiniGUI
· LWN
· linuxhardware
· linuxforum
· linuxformat
· linuxdevices
· linux world
· linux today
· Linux online
· linux magazine
· Linux Kernel
· embedded-control-europe
· embedded
· Dr.Dobb's embedded system
· ChinaUnix
· chinadaily
· NewYork Times
· linuxquestions

订阅 RSS

0018261

歪酷博客